MagicPlot for Linux Description

MagicPlot is a freeware plotting and Spectrum fitting tool. Features Based on specially designed Spreadsheet Spectrum fitting by sum of peaks (Gauss, Lorentz and derivatives) Setting initial parameters with mouse Setting fit data interval(s) with mouse Subtraction of baseline and peaks from spectrum Fully customizable plot style Useful plot navigation and scaling Undo function for all actions What's new in Version 1.4.1: - Added: MOVE Table(s) to another Folder - Fixed: Custom curve Equation editing: error if new equation contains a syntax error and the number of found parameters is less than before this edit - Fixed: Error if plot contains only 1 point with big coordinates (~ >1e15), autoscale did not work in this case - Fixed: Inverse order of curves in Guess Peaks - Fixed: Ctrl+A shortcut did not select all axes on Figure - Fixed: 'Import Table here' on first Folder does not select this folder in Import dialog Some little bugs fixed.
